Are security lines at airports longer?

In a study by Upgraded Points analyzing the busiest 25 airports in the U.S., Newark is the clear loser, keeping travelers in security lines the longest. It suffers the worst average TSA waiting time, at 23 minutes, as well as the longest maximum waiting time: a full hour on Mondays at mid-day.

How do I carry medicine on a plane?

You may place medications in 3.4 ounce (100 milliliters) or smaller containers in a one-quart size clear zip-top plastic bag along with your other personal liquid and gel items. If your prescription medications come in larger containers or bottles, you will need to pack them separately in your carry-on bag.

What is the point of clear?

And they serve different purposes. CLEAR basically allows you to cut to the front of the line. So on its own, you can skip to the front of the standard security line. In tandem with PreCheck, you can skip to the front of that shorter, faster line, keeping your coat and shoes on and keeping electronics inside your bag.

How does clear work at the airport?

At PARTICIPATING AIRPORTS , look for the CLEAR Lane at TSA security checkpoints and a CLEAR Ambassador will greet you. At the CLEAR pod, you'll scan your boarding pass, confirm your identity with your fingerprints or irises, and then we'll escort you straight to physical screening.

How do you know if airport is busy?

MyTSA. The TSA's own app, MyTSA, provides wait times based on crowdsourced data. Travelers can lend their fellow passengers a hand by reporting their wait time within the app's Checkpoint Wait Time section. The app will also tell you how busy an airport is likely to be on any given day, based on historical data.

How long are security lines at Dulles?

According to a recent Upgraded Points article, the average IAD security wait time is approximately 10.5 minutes. The best IAD airport security wait times occur on Tuesday, Wednesday or Sunday from 10pm-11pm. The worst IAD security lines are at Friday 9pm-10pm, where you could wait up to 28 minutes.

How early should I get to MSY?

The Louis Armstrong New Orleans International Airport recommends arriving at least two hours before the scheduled departure time for domestic flights and three hours before the scheduled departure time for international flights.
